Summary:The Nd7.69Fe92.31-xTix (x = 0, 4, 8, 12) alloy were prepared by arc smelting and high energy ball milling method. The morphology and phase structure of the powders were analyzed by Scanning Electron Microscope (SEM), X-ray diffraction (XRD) and the effect of the Ti content on microwave absorbing properties of the powders were measured by a vector network analyzer (VNA). The results reveal that the samples mainly consisted of Nd2Fe17 and α-Fe crystal structure. The minimum absorption peak frequency shifts to lower frequency region firstly and then shifts to higher frequency region with the increasing amount of Ti content. The minimum reflection loss of Nd7.69Fe84.31Ti8 powder is-31.35 dB and the bandwidth of R < -5 dB reach 3.6 GHz when the coating thickness is 2.0 mm. With the increasing of the coating thickness, the minimum reflectivity peak value of the Nd7.69Fe84.31Ti8 moves to lower frequency region and the minimum reflection loss increase firstly and then decrease. And the minimum reflection value of Nd7.69Fe84.31Ti8 alloy can reach to-38.74 dB (microwave absorption rate 99.99%) at 5.68 GHz, and the bandwidth of R < -10 dB reach 1.12 GHz with the best matching thickness of 2.2 mm.
